Purpose:
Plan International Lebanon is seeking an experienced communication specialist to manage the media outreach (especially the social media) and visibility of the project “Encouraging Marginalized Voices in the Lebanese Political Process”, while being responsible for producing appealing short stories, photos, photo captions, and possibly (a plus) short videos on the project’s progress and activities. The communication consultant will also deliver to CSOs training on effective use of social media for advocacy purposes.
The Organisation: Founded in 1937, Plan International is an independent development and humanitarian organization that advances children’s rights and equality for girls. Working together with children, young people, supporters, and partners, we strive for a just world, tackling the root causes of the challenges girls and vulnerable children face. We support children’s rights from birth until they reach adulthood, and enable children to prepare for – and respond to – crises and adversity. We drive changes in practice and policy at local, national and global levels using our reach, experience and knowledge. Plan International has been building powerful partnerships for children for more than 80 years and is active in over 70 countries across the world. We have a long-standing presence in the MENA region, with the Plan Egypt office having been operational since 1981. Plan International Lebanon was established in late 2016 and supports programmes in Child Protection, Gender-Based Violence (GBV), Sexual and Reproductive Health and Rights (SRHR), Education, and Economic Empowerment throughout the country.
The Project:
The Project “Encouraging Marginalized Voices in the Lebanese Political Process” aims to support gender-focused civil-society organizations (CSOs) in their efforts towards strengthening women’s participation and bolstering their influence and ability to engage elected municipal and parliamentary leaders on issues affecting their communities, especially women-related issues.
